ICE Wants to Build a 24/7 Social Media Surveillance Team

ICE aims to hire 30 contractors for nonstop monitoring of social media to generate intelligence for deportation raids, with plans to operate until 2031, agency documents show.

Summary by Ars Technica
United States immigration authorities are moving to dramatically expand their social media surveillance, with plans to hire nearly 30 contractors to sift through posts, photos, and messages—raw material to be transformed into intelligence for deportation raids and arrests. Federal contracting records reviewed by WIRED show that the agency is seeking private vendors to run a multiyear surveillance program out of two of its little-known targeting …
